Output f3fc711e75fdeb2b7ef6e5bc305b1edb03dee6044aa6636a367e7f0b3c50b985:25

value
715864
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2e4de83a9d333f074aa139c0cf625c026dd89fe OP_EQUAL
address
3KTXBsNxTBLx9sdR5byqkWKQyhXDYZVKZV
transaction
f3fc711e75fdeb2b7ef6e5bc305b1edb03dee6044aa6636a367e7f0b3c50b985
spent
true